Method for predicting future change in physical condition of person from sleep-state history
A method includes: acquiring body motion data related to body motions of a target person; generating, based on the body motion data, sleep state data related to a sleep state of the target person; storing the sleep state data into a sleep state database; predicting a future change in a physical condition of the target person from the sleep state data by referencing a physical condition prediction information database; and when the physical condition data indicating the physical condition of the target person is acquired, reading past sleep state data over a past period from the sleep state database, collating the physical condition data with the past sleep state data to generate physical condition prediction information for predicting a particular change in the physical condition from particular sleep state data, and registering the physical condition prediction information into the physical condition prediction information database.
BRAIN DYSFUNCTION EVALUATION SYSTEM, BRAIN DYSFUNCTION EVALUATION METHOD, AND PROGRAM
A system for evaluating a degree of brain dysfunction of a subject, such as a decline in cognitive function, calculates a difference in movement functions between both hands in a coordination movement. The system includes a storage device for storing time-series data on a finger movement task of each of both hands of a test subject acquired by a movement sensor; a data processing device for analyzing the time-series data stored in the storage device; and a display device for displaying an analysis result analyzed by the data processing device. The data processing device includes a movement waveform generation unit for generating a movement waveform corresponding to the time-series data stored in the storage device; and a difference-between-hands feature quantity generation unit for generating a difference-between-hands feature quantity which represents a difference in respective finger movement tasks between both hands, based on the respective movement waveforms of both hands.
DEMENTIA PREDICTION DEVICE, PREDICTION MODEL GENERATION DEVICE, AND DEMENTIA PREDICTION PROGRAM
A relationship index value computation unit 100A that extracts n words from m texts representing contents of free conversations conducted by m patients whose severity of dementia is known, and computes a relationship index value reflecting a relationship between the m texts and the n words, a prediction model generation unit 14A that generates a prediction model for predicting severity of dementia based on a text index value group including n relationship index values for one text, and a dementia prediction unit 21A that predicts severity of dementia of a patient from a text subjected to prediction by applying the relationship index value computed by the relationship index value computation unit 100A from a text input by a prediction data input unit 20 to a prediction model are included, and severity of dementia can be predicted without performing a mini-mental state examination.
COMPOSITIONS AND METHODS OF DIAGNOSIS AND TREATMENT FOR NEUROLOGICAL DISEASES
In some embodiments herein, methods, compositions, and uses for countering the effects of aberrant meningeal lymphatic drainage and/or modulating lymphatic vessels of the central nervous system are described. In some embodiments, methods, compositions, or uses for treating, preventing, or ameliorating symptoms of a neurodegenerative disease associated with aberrant meningeal lymphatic drainage are described. Modulating lymphatic vessels, or countering the effects of aberrant meningeal lymphatic drainage, in accordance with some embodiments, are used to diagnose, treat, prevent, or ameliorate symptoms of neurodegenerative diseases such as Alzheimer's disease (AD) and dementia. Methods of diagnosing and monitoring the progression of neurological diseases are also provided.
METHOD AND APPARATUS FOR REHABILITATION TRAINING OF COGNITIVE FUNCTION
Disclosed are a method and an apparatus for rehabilitation training of a cognitive function. A method for rehabilitation training of a cognitive function may comprise the steps of: performing a cognitive function test by a cognitive rehabilitation service server; receiving a cognitive function test result of the cognitive function test by the cognitive rehabilitation service server; determining a rehabilitation method matching the cognitive function test result, by the cognitive rehabilitation service server; and providing a user device with a rehabilitation content according to the rehabilitation method so as to perform rehabilitation training, by the cognitive rehabilitation service server.

Biomaterials for neuronal implants and use of said biomaterials in the diagnosis and therapy of neuronal diseases
The present invention relates to a neural implant comprising a biomaterial having an outer surface with a stochastic nanoroughness (Rq), and the application of said stochastic nanoroughness in the diagnosis and/or treatment of a neurological disorder, such as, for example, Parkinson's disease, Alzheimer's disease, glioblastoma and/or for disrupting and/or preventing glial scars in the context of mammalian mechanosensing ion channels selected from the family of PIEZO-1 and PIEZO-2 ion channels.
Device, system, and method for data analysis and diagnostics utilizing dynamic word entropy
Devices, systems, and methods for data analysis and diagnostics utilizing Dynamic Word Entropy. A method includes: obtaining a text of a user; determining word entropy values which correspond to different lengths of text-portions of the text of the user; generating a Dynamic Word Entropy table which corresponds to the text of the user; analyzing the table, and determining whether or not the user has a particular medical condition, or determining whether or not a particular intervention has positively affected the user or has negatively affected the user or has not affected the user.
Combination Therapies and Uses for Treatment of Demyelinating Disorders
Methods and compositions for enhancing one or more of: myelination, re-myelination, oligodendrocyte numbers, or neuroaxonal protection, while ameliorating an inflammatory condition in a human subject are disclosed. In certain embodiments, the methods and compositions described herein include a reparative agent (e.g., a LINGO-1 antagonist) and an immunomodulatory agent, in combination. Thus, methods, compositions and kits described herein can be useful for treating a CNS demyelinating disease.
MEASURING REPRESENTATIONAL MOTIONS IN A MEDICAL CONTEXT
A method includes receiving data representing graphomotor motion during a succession of executions of graphomotor diagnostic tasks performed in a medical context by a subject, processing the received data using a computer, including determining a first set of quantitative features from a first execution of a task by the subject, and determining a second set of quantitative features from a second execution of a task by the subject, determining one or more metrics based on a comparison to the successive executions, including using at least the first set of quantitative features and the second set of quantitative features to determine said metrics, and providing a diagnostic report associated with neurocognitive mechanisms underlying the subject's execution of the tasks based on the determined metrics.
